Garlic and Herb Italian Chicken Marinade
Elevate your chicken game with this flavorful and aromatic marinade, perfect for grilled or baked chicken. With a blend of garlic, herbs, and spices, you’ll be enjoying tender and juicy chicken in no time!

Ingredients:

– 1/2 cup olive oil
– 1/4 cup freshly squeezed lemon juice
– 4 cloves garlic, minced
– 1 tablespoon chopped fresh rosemary
– 1 tablespoon chopped fresh thyme
– 1 teaspoon salt
– 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
– 1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es (optional)

Instructions:

1. In a blender or food processor, combine olive oil, lemon juice, garlic, rosemary, thyme, salt, black pepper, and red pepper flakes (if using).
2. Blend until smooth and well combined.
3. Place chicken breasts in a large ziplock bag or shallow dish. Pour the marinade over the chicken, turning to coat evenly.
4. Seal the bag or cover the dish with plastic wrap.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es or up to 2 hours.
5. Preheat grill or oven to desired temperature. Remove chicken from marinade and cook according to preference (grilled: 6-8 minutes per side, baked: 20-25 minutes).

Cooking Time: 15-30 minutes

Lemon Rosemary Italian Chicken Marinade
Elevate your chicken dishes with this bright and herby marinade, perfect for a weeknight dinner or special occasion. This flavorful combination of lemon, rosemary, garlic, and herbs will transport you to the Tuscan countryside.

Ingredients:

– 1/2 cup olive oil
– 1/4 cup freshly squeezed lemon juice
– 2 cloves garlic, minced
– 2 tbsp chopped fresh rosemary
– 1 tsp dried oregano
– 1 tsp salt
– 1/2 tsp black pepper

Instructions:

1. In a blender or food processor, combine olive oil, lemon juice, garlic, rosemary, oregano, salt, and pepper. Blend until smooth.
2. Place chicken breasts in a large zip-top bag or shallow dish. Pour marinade over the chicken, turning to coat evenly.
3. Seal the bag or cover the dish with plastic wrap.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es or up to 2 hours.
4. Preheat grill or oven to medium-high heat. Remove chicken from marinade, letting excess liquid drip off. Cook according to your preference (grill for 5-7 minutes per side, or bake at 400°F for 20-25 minutes).

Cooking Time: 30 minutes – 2 hours

Roasted Red Pepper Italian Chicken Marinade
Roasted Red Pepper Italian Chicken Marinade Recipe

This recipe combines the rich flavors of roasted red peppers with a classic Italian-inspired marinade to create a delicious and flavorful dish. Perfect for grilled chicken, this marinade is sure to impress your family and friends.

Ingredients:

– 1/2 cup olive oil
– 1/4 cup freshly squeezed lemon juice
– 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
– 2 cloves garlic, minced
– 1/2 teaspoon dried oregano
– 1/2 teaspoon salt
– 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
– 1/4 cup roasted red pepper puree (see note)
– 1 pound boneless, skinless chicken breasts

Instructions:

1. In a blender or food processor, combine olive oil, lemon juice, parsley, garlic, oregano, salt, and black pepper. Blend until smooth.
2. Stir in the roasted red pepper puree until well combined.
3. Place the chicken breasts in a large zip-top plastic bag or shallow dish. Pour the marinade over the chicken, turning to coat evenly.
4. Seal the bag or cover the dish with plastic wrap.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es or up to 2 hours.
5. Preheat grill to medium-high heat. Remove the chicken from the marinade, letting any excess liquid drip off. Grill the chicken for 6-8 minutes per side, or until cooked through.

Note: To roast red peppers, preheat oven to 425°F (220°C). Place peppers on a baking sheet and roast for 30-40 minutes, or until skin is blistered and charred. Peel off skin, remove seeds, and blend into puree.
